When it comes to the 2014 Arizona Cardinals and predicting what they may do this season, you are bound to get all different kinds of answers.  They lost some good players, they gained some good ones.  A lot of them are the same.  They look to improve on their 10-6 2013 season, one which saw them just miss the playoffs.  It will be a tough task in the NFC West.  They have the defending Super Bowl Champion Seattle Seahawks, the San Francisco 49ers, and the improved St. Louis Rams to deal with again.  Those six games will make or break the Cards chances this year.

Key additions: T Jared Veldheer (FA – Oakland), WR Ted Ginn (FA- Carolina), CB Antonio Cromartie (FA- New York Jets) , TE John Carlson (FA- Minnesota), RB Joanathan Dwyer (FA – Pittsburgh), DE Tommy Kelly (FA-New England), ILB Desmond Bishop (FA- Minnesota Vikings), ILB Larry Foote (FA- Pittsburgh),

Key losses: LB Karlos Dansby (FA – Cleveland), LB Daryl Washington (suspension), RB Rashard Mendenhall (retired), TE Jake Ballard (retired), WR Andre Roberts (FA – Washington), DT Darnell Dockett (injury)
